Re: Detectability of broken copy protection
As much as I know: DVD: CSS is basically an encryption. MakeMKV removes the encryption upon decrypting. Because there are not much meta files, this is irreversible. BluRay: AACS is basically an encryption. MakeMKV removes the encryption upon decrypting. MakeMKV then renames the AACS folder, where th...

Re: Lessons learned from backing up hundreds of discs
Also one has to consider the data density on such a disc.
The disc is always the same size, but for a DVD there's only 4.7/8.5 GB of data on it. But for a BluRay it's at least (up to) five times more. So one scratch has to be considered a much bigger problem for all data "below".
